Description
Assorted letters and ephemera relating to The Hon Mrs Chetwynd and MG, 1931-32, regarding the construction and purchase of an Midget two-seater MK II for use as a racing car in the 1931 Brooklands Double Twelve and Le Mans, many on MG letter headed paper, including a letters signed by Cecil Kimber in green ink (others with a printed signature), relating to parts and orders for special equipment, an MG order for repairs signed J G Chetwynd in pencil, assorted MG Credit Notes and Service Invoices, correspondence relating to non-payment of account, receipts for payment, plans to race the car in the 1932 JCC 1000 miles Race and Le Mans and a blue print of the 1931 design.
